The Cleveland Browns will host the Cincinnati Bengals at Huntington Bank Field on Sept. 7 in Week 1. The team has released an unofficial depth chart, listing rookie Shedeur Sanders behind Dillon Gabriel, with Joe Flacco set to start at quarterback.
